Re: [jacob64] What type of fish is this? - BADFISH - 08-05-2010

that appears to be a pollock or pollack, a member of the cod fish family. they can grow to near 3 feet and are a deep bodied fish. they have also become populare table fare due to overfishing of other types of cod and haddock.
